Sewer Backup Water Removal Cost in Coal Creek, CO

The cost of sewer backup water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Coal Creek, CO. Our team will provide you with a free estimate and work with your insurance company to ensure a smooth claims process.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ction $500 – $2,500 The size of the affected area and the amount of water extracted
Drying and d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 The size of the affected area and the number of equipment needed
Inspection and repair $1,500 – $10,000 The extent of the damage and the materials needed for repair
Follow-up and restoration $500 – $2,000 The size of the affected area and the number of equipment needed
